Department USD-Ctr Prevention of Child Maltreatment Physical Location of Position (City) Unspecified Posting Text The Center for the Prevention of Child Maltreatment (CPCM) at the University of South Dakota is seeking a part-time Trainer to support foster families across South Dakota. This position will facilitate high-quality pre-licensure training using the National Training and Development Curriculum (NTDC), engage directly with families through virtual and (occasional) in-person sessions, and track trainingpletion in collaboration with licensing partners. Trainers will also participate in outreach and recruitment events, helping to connect families with the resources and education they need to succeed. Ideal candidates will have a bachelor's degree in social work, education, psychology, public health, or a related field, along with strongmunication and facilitation skills. Experience in child welfare or adult learning is preferred. This is a statewide position with flexible hybrid/remote work options. If you're passionate about supporting caregivers and improving oues for children, we invite you to and help us strengthen families across South Dakota. Typical Hours Worked Per Week Appointment Type Regular Scope of Search External (includes Internal) If internal, define scope of search This position requires Travel, Overnight stays, Weekends/Holidays If other, please indicate Department Description and Cultural Expectations The Center for the Prevention of Child Maltreatment's mission is to stop all maltreatment against South Dakota children in order to foster resilient families. Established in 2017, The Center for the Prevention of Child Maltreatment is within USD's School of Health Sciences and helps South Dakota professionals andmunities k about, respond to, and prevent child sexual abuse and maltreatment.
